Introduction

This page gives information how to run Gramps 4.0.x from source on a Windows system. After some trials there was the result to focus on 32 bit Python 2.7.3 (since July 2013 also 2.7.5) because of several issues related to Gtk and database connection. All steps were done by the author on Windows 7 64bit German. (There are first user experiences that the following also run for WinXP 32bit and Win8 )

Python

Requirements from README:

  • Python 2.7 or greater, Python 3.2 or greater (python version cannot be mixed)

We use: Python 2.7.6 32 bit from http://www.python.org/getit/ (python-2.7.6.msi) for all examples assumed to be installed into "C:\Python27".
Comment: It's also possible to use Python 2.7.3 or 2.7.5 but always 32 bit (no experiences for 64 bit versions)
Comment: For Win7 user it's easier to don't use "C:\Program Files (x86)\..." because for every change somewhere in this folder one has to activate the administrator's rights again and again.

ICU/PyICU

This package is a "must be".

02.12.2013: Download http://dl.dropbox.com/u/81888101/Gramps/PYICU_py27_win32.zip.

  • Copy all files from PYICU_py27_win32.zip\lib\site-packages to "C:\Python27\Lib\site-packages"
  • Now we have to place the binaries from PYICU_py27_win32.zip\bin to a folder found by Python / Gramps:
    • First Option: Somewhere on hard disc e.g. "C:\icu". In this case we have to add this path to the environment variable PATH.
    • Second Option: Into the same folder as python.exe. That's a good solution for a package, because we don't need any changes for the environment variable PATH.

To check ICU/PyICU just try it in Python (don't forget the environment variable PATH):

GraphViz

Requirements from README (*STRONGLY RECOMMENDED*):

  • Enable creation of graphs using GraphViz engine.
  • Without this no beautiful graphs can be created.
  • Obtain it from: http://www.graphviz.org

Following the information on http://www.graphviz.org we get the current package graphviz-2.34.zip from http://www.graphviz.org/Download_windows.php.

For the examples we copy the complete content to "C:\Program Files (x86)\Graphviz2.34\".

To give Gramps the access to this software we have to add the directory of the related binaries to the PATH environment variable. But to prevent trouble with the used dll versions between GraphViz and Gramps it's strongly recommended to add this at the end of PATH

SET PATH=%PATH%;C:\Program Files (x86)\Graphviz2.34\bin

GraphViz will be used e. g. for any report in Reports --> Graphs. Without GraphViz there is only one output format "Graphvi File". If all is OK there are several output formats available (e. g. "PDF (Graphviz)", "JPEG image" etc.).

gtkspell

Requirements from README (optional package):

  • Enable spell checking in the notes.
  • Gtkspell depends on enchant.
  • A version of gtkspell with gobject introspection is needed, so minimally version 3.0.0.

The basics to use a spell are already included in the here used GTK3 package. The only missed things are myspell dictionaries. These can be found:

  • from http://extensions.openoffice.org/ download the language packages of your choice. Included in the there provided .oxt files one can extract by using a program like 7-Zip the necessary .aff and .dic files.
  • Or you may find these files (.aff and .dic) as part of any GrampsAOI installation in "..\share\enchant\myspell"

For our example all files *.aff *.dic have to be stored into "C:\Python27\Lib\site-packages\gnome\share\enchant\myspell".

TODO ISSUE/WORK There are still some issues using spell:

  • Open the note editor having spell activated slows down the os extremely as longer as larger the text.
  • The spell settings will not be stored.

Start Gramps 4.0.x

Get Gramps sources

For all examples it's assumed that the Gramps source (e.g. from the GIT repository http://git.code.sf.net/p/gramps/source/ or the .tar.gz from from http://sourceforge.net/projects/gramps/files/Stable/../) will be stored into "C:\Gramps4.0".

It's helpful to use a special client for Windows to get these sources. Also if one gets sources only such a tool provides the possibility of history search and or compare and also to mark differences between the current version on the computer and the repository.

There are good experiences using TortoiseGIT from http://code.google.com/p/tortoisegit/.

Prepare Setup

[Changed 03.12.2013] To run setup.py we need the translation tool msgfmt.exe having a proper version. The installer for poedit (http://sourceforge.net/projects/poedit/files/poedit/1.5/poedit-1.5.7-setup.exe/download) provides msgfmt.exe in version 0.18.1.0.

For all examples we assume poedit to be installed to: "C:\Program Files (x86)\Poedit" (The default path of the installer).

Run Setup Build

Running "setup.py build" generates necessary translation files (*.mo) and the const.py from const.py.in

Here is an example batch file to run this:


C:
cd C:\Gramps4.0
set path=C:\Python27;C:\Program Files (x86)\Poedit\bin;%path%
C:\Python27\python setup.py build
pause

Possible exception:
setup.py stops because of a missing "intltool-merge".
setup.py assumes for Windows to have either non installed "intltools" or complete installed "intltools". In some rare situations it could be possible to have an incomplete installation of these tools. But because we don't need these tools to run Gramps itself it's necessary to edit setup.py in such cases: Insert "return (0, 0, 0)" direct behind "if sys.platform == 'win32':" in "def intltool_version():".

     ...
 def intltool_version():
     '''
     Return the version of intltool as a tuple.
     '''
     if sys.platform == 'win32':
         return (0, 0, 0)
         cmd = ["perl", "-e print qx(intltool-update --version) =~ m/(\d+.\d+.\d+)/;"]
     ...

Overall appearance

A short description 'How to control the general view of Gramps using GTK themes':

  • For our example theme packages have to be stored in "C:\Python27\Lib\site-packages\gnome\share\themes". Per default with the here used GTK package there are three packages available:
    • Adwaita
    • Bluebird
    • Default
    • Emacs
    • Evolve
    • Greybird
    • HighContrast
    • Orion

To select one of these themes one has to manipulate the a special settings.ini file. For our example it's placed there:

  • C:\Python27\Lib\site-packages\gnome\etc\gtk-3.0\settings.ini
  • This example for settings.ini defines the theme "Adwaita" and the font "Segoe UI" having the font size 10:
[Settings]
gtk-theme-name = HighContrast
gtk-font-name = Segoe UI 10

More information and links regarding GTK3 themes may be found in the web (e.g. https://wiki.archlinux.org/index.php/GNOME#Overall_appearance)

Known Major Issues

As known per 03.12.2013

  • no Django
  • Spell:
    • Opening the note editor having spell activated or activating the spell within the note editor blocks Python / the application for a while (as longer as larger the text). Therefore it's suggested to deactivate the spell checker in Preferences. But it's the same if one toggles this feature or changes the spell language interactive using the right mouse context menu in the Note Editor.
    • The spell settings will not be stored.
  • Web View may crash in rare situations
  • The Graphics view and other gtk parts may generate warnings without any other known effect
